Dark level, Readout-noise and their time-variations
of GE1650


(measured by H.Watanabe on 13th Mar. 2007)


* A/D: 12 bit, BIN: 2x2, Exposure time: 80 ms, Frame Rate: 12 Hz, Gain: 0
* Continuous 16 frames were grabbed in 13 times at every 10 min.
* Total duration is 120 min.
* So, the number of all frames is 16x13 = 208 frames.
* Error bars stand for RMS of all pixels of the CCD-chip,
  that we consider the typical level of the readout-noise.




[results]
 * After about 40 min, dark-level becomes stable
   whose value is 26.6 DN (= 0.65 % of 12 bit FullWell).
   (FullWell = 20,000 e-)
 * The size of typical readout-noise is about 8.1 DN (= 0.20 % of 12 bit FullWell).
